Reuse Passwords? The Combolister Leak Should Worry You
HEROIC analysts discovered a stealer log file titled "Combolister DROP FREE" that appeared on a Telegram channel in January 2025. The file contains 1,719 compromised records, each pairing an email address with a plaintext password and the URL where the credential was stolen. This data was harvested by infostealer malware installed on victims' devices without their knowledge.
Although the record count is relatively modest, every entry in this dump represents a real person whose login credentials are now circulating freely among threat actors on Telegram.
Why Plaintext Credentials Demand Immediate Action
The Combolister DROP FREE dump stores every password in plaintext, meaning there is no hashing, encryption, or obfuscation protecting the exposed credentials. Attackers do not need specialized cracking tools or computing power to exploit them. Each password is ready to use the instant it is downloaded.
This immediacy is what separates plaintext leaks from other types of data breaches. While a hashed password might buy a victim days or weeks before it is cracked, a plaintext password offers no such window. The attacker can log into the associated account within seconds of acquiring the data.
For anyone whose credentials appear in this dump, the risk of unauthorized account access is not theoretical. It is already underway.
What Was Exposed in the Combolister DROP FREE Dump
- Email Addresses — Complete email addresses linked to compromised accounts, giving attackers a direct identifier to target with credential stuffing and phishing campaigns.
- Plaintext Passwords — Passwords stored in readable form, requiring no cracking or decryption before they can be used against victim accounts.
- URLs — Website addresses where the credentials were originally entered, mapping each victim's stolen login to a specific online service.
Why Even a Small Leak Can Cause Widespread Damage
Although 1,719 records may seem small compared to mega-breaches, the danger is amplified by password reuse. Studies show the average person reuses the same password across five or more accounts. This means a single exposed credential can grant access to email inboxes, financial platforms, shopping accounts, and workplace systems.
Attackers use automated credential stuffing tools to test every stolen email and password combination across hundreds of popular services simultaneously. A match on one site can quickly cascade into compromised bank accounts, hijacked social media profiles, and stolen personal information.
The compact size of this dump also makes it easy to process quickly, meaning every credential in it has likely already been tested against major platforms.
How Stealer Logs Harvest Credentials at Scale
Infostealer malware infects devices through deceptive downloads, cracked software, and phishing links. Once active, it silently monitors browsers and applications, extracting saved passwords, session cookies, and form autofill data from the infected machine.
The stolen credentials are organized into structured log files containing the URL, email, and password for every captured login. These files are then distributed through Telegram groups, sold on underground forums, or traded among cybercriminal networks.
The Combolister DROP FREE dump is a textbook example of this pipeline. Its structured format and Telegram distribution channel are consistent with how infostealer operators monetize the data they harvest from thousands of infected devices.
